Step‑by‑Step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per. In a food processor, add the all-purpose flour, sugar, baking powder, and kosher salt. Cut in the cold, cubed unsalted butter until the mixture resembles coarse crumbs, about 15 to 20 seconds.
- Blend in the cardamom extract, sour cream, and heavy cream to the crumbly flour mixture until the dough holds together but remains slightly crumbly; this should take about 30 seconds.
- Transfer the dough onto the prepared baking sheet, shaping it into a disc approximately 1 inch thick. Cover it with plastic wrap and refrigerate for 30 minutes.
- Once chilled, remove the dough from the fridge and cut it into 8 to 10 wedges. Brush the tops lightly with milk or cream and sprinkle cardamom sugar generously over the surface. Bake for about 18 to 20 minutes.
- While the scones cool, whisk together powdered sugar, cardamom extract, and enough milk to reach a drizzling consistency. Once the scones are completely cool, drizzle the glaze over the top.

Notes
Store ungazed scones in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days. If glazed, keep in the refrigerator for up to 5 days. Freezing unbaked scones is possible for up to 2 months.
